About VLC Photonics
VLC Photonics was born in 2011 as a spin-off company from the Telecommunications and Multimedia Applications Institute (iTEAM) located at the Universitat Politecnica de Valencia (Spain), where its founders worked as researchers on optical communication systems and photonic integrated circuits for more than 20 years.
Â
While VLC Photonics was born as a design house for photonic integrated circuits, it has evolved over the years to respond to market needs. Currently, it provides all kinds of services spanning the whole photonic integration process, from initial evaluation to design, manufacturing, test, and packaging.
Â
Nowadays, VLC Photonics is a world pioneer on the fabless business model, offering independent pure-play services, and collaborating with a global network of foundries, packagers, and providers. The company serves customers in many markets, from communications to sensing, quantum optics, biophotonics, instrumentation, etc., and has worked with several Fortune 500 and equivalent corporations, as well as emerging start-ups and world-recognized researchers.
Â
VLC Photonics is part of the Hitachi High-Tech group since 2020.
